From being a salesman for Brooks Brothers in New York, a young Ralph Lauren decided to jump head first into a business he knew very little about – fashion. A fish out of water, Lauren’s success did not come overnight. He was discouraged by many people, but he embodied persistence and focus. In a few years, Lauren was able to take the fashion world by storm.
Looking back at Lauren’s early years, his success and fortune was far from what he had to begin with. Lauren’s family was your average middle class Jewish family. As the youngest of four children, Lauren always strived to make himself stand out. He thought that the best way to do this was to work and earn money for himself. He always had a penchant for nice things and with the money he earned as a stock boy and salesman at Alexandra, Lauren saved enough money to buy himself stylish suits.
Lauren's talent showed at a young age. He sold top-quality ties to his classmates for a ridiculous price, and was quite successful at it. He gained reputation in his neighborhood for being a great salesman, but Lauren secretly harbored a desire to design his own ties. He quit his job and worked for Beau Brummell Neckwear as a designer. When his designs became the talk of the town, Lauren decided it was time to take hold of his career and launch his own brand.
The rest, as they say, is history. Today, the brand Ralph Lauren is a multi-billion dollar business, managed by direct descendants of the founder himself. Recently, Lauren made a $13 billion bet to turn his empire into a digital leader, shaking up the fashion industry.
Lauren’s solid background as a salesman and his passion for beauty made him a formidable business mogul. His life story is proof that anything is possible, and others can reach their dreams, too.
